Output 60e59678869d22c01bcacc897f4289a67170d1284e3be59843b7c9bd69601c44:0

value
26423987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2441b105878cc483a5d50e4256fbcc288e84cf91 OP_EQUAL
address
MBCsFfHRFVKBjMmak2U29U7Dfa75qMdhEi
transaction
60e59678869d22c01bcacc897f4289a67170d1284e3be59843b7c9bd69601c44
spent
true